Driving tests are to be resumed on November 1.
A total of 7,476 commercial vehicles was produced in Canada in July.
Distribution of more than 14,000.000 copies of the new Highway Code has begun.
Two Dutch industrial combines are to start to produce trolleybuses. says Reuter.
The Ministry of Transport has set up a committee to investigate ferry services linking trunk and classified roads.
A report on Hanoinag oil engines for commercial vehicles has been published by H.M. Stationery Office at Is. 6d. It is F.I.A.T. 591.
Goodyear Tyre and Rubber Co., Ltd., has opened temporary branch premises in Fleet Street, Birmingham, with Mr. C. G. Sharp in charge.
Dunlop Special Products, Ltd., has been formed to manufacture new materials and products allied to the rubber industry, and has now begun trading.
An exclusive licence for the component manufacture of the de Normanville transmission under patents Nos. 477,530, 456,007, 558,525 and 563,405, has been granted by Auto Transmissions, Ltd., to the Laycock Engineering Co., Ltd., Sheffield.
